Arizona Baseball's College World Series (CWS) run has come to an end in Omaha after losing to the Louisville Cardinals in an elimination game Sunday afternoon.
Arizona made it to Omaha all but one year from 1954-60 and won its three titles in the 1970s and 1980s across five CWS appearances. After missing it 17 consecutive times between 1987 and 2003, the Wildcats returned to the CWS in 2004, marking their first of five appearances this century. Four of those trips have come since 2012.
